TICKET #MISSED PICK-UP — Sealed exam papers, Wrenfield Campus

Courier from Dorrit Express failed to collect yesterday 14:00 slot. Papers remain sealed in the receiving cage, untouched. Rebooked for tomorrow 09:30. Do not release to anyone without the escort from the Assessments Office present. Crate seals verified intact this morning. For tomorrow's collection, apply the hand-over instruction shown directly below.

courier memo of yajef-bajep: the frawyn jordor courier leaves the norwyn ledger at gate 2781 under passcode 330769

// Encoding sniffing for user-uploaded text files in Saltgrass.
// We check BOM first, then a capped statistical pass (8 KB max)
// to avoid unbounded reads on hostile uploads. Ambiguous files
// fall back to this constant rather than guessing, which closed
// the smuggling vector flagged in the last audit. Fixed as of the
// build noted below.

trace token, bawif-tajof: htk14_21e308fc7b4137

# Settings: ORM migration (Project Tangleroot)
# New team members: this module bridges the legacy Hexmapper ORM
# and the new repository layer. Do not add models to the old mapper;
# everything new goes through repositories. The legacy layer stays
# frozen until the Q3 cutover. Dual-write is ON in staging only —
# never enable it in prod without sign-off. Both layers share one
# staging database, reachable via the string below.

primary connection of kawig-yagap = redis://oliael_svc:JD@db-e0e2.lumicio.internal:5432/wenax

## Runbook: Validator plugin failures (Checkwright)

When a customer reports validation errors that mention a plugin name, first confirm the plugin is on the approved list in the Checkwright admin panel. Disabled or version-mismatched plugins fail closed — records are rejected, not skipped. Restarting the validator pool reloads all plugins; do this before escalating. If a single plugin misbehaves, quarantine it rather than disabling validation globally. The pool runs with the configuration values shown below.

config for bahop-baduf:
[kasion]
team = lamath
access_code = ac_d807e5
host = kasion.paliqcloud.corp
port = 4000
owner = julix.tamvan
peer = frair.qorvelsoft.local